The Whiteland Warriors will be home for the holidays to greet the Guerin Catholic Golden Eagles at 10:00 a.m. on Friday. Both teams come into the game b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
Winning is just a little bit easier when your three-point shooting is a whole 33% better than the opposition, a fact Whiteland proved on Thursday. They blew past Beech Grove 46-21. For those curious, yes, that was the biggest victory Whiteland has managed all season.
Whiteland's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Gwen Higdon led the charge by scoring 19 points along with eight rebounds. That makes it three consecutive games in which Higdon has scored at least 25% of Whiteland's points. Another player making a difference was Sukhman Bains, who scored ten points along with seven rebounds and five assists.
Meanwhile, Guerin Catholic was fully in charge on Wednesday, breezing past Perry Meridian 59-22 on the road. The victory made it back-to-back wins for Guerin Catholic.
Ava Bills continued her habit of posting crazy stat lines, scoring 12 points along with six assists and six rebounds. The matchup was her third in a row with at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Annie Murphy, who scored 13 points.
Whiteland's win ended a five-game drought on the road dating back to last season and puts them at 5-8. As for Guerin Catholic, they have been performing well recently as they've won five of their last six games, which provided a massive bump to their 6-6 record this season.
